    • Summer Daisies Paper Pad ~ Post It Note Holder

      Posted at 9:00 am by Crystal O. Minkler
      Aug 30th
      Hello there crafty friend! Crystal here from Tawny Owl Paperie with a fun swap that I made for fellow design team member Stacy using the beautiful Summer Daisies paper pad that was recently released at Scrapping for Less. I combined the papers with some other products in my stash…
      let’s have a look!
      I started with a cereal box… yup! You read that right. I cut all of my pieces for the post it note holder from the cereal box first. Here’s a link to the tutorial I used… Easy Note Pad Holder Book.
      I used the cereal box in place of the chipboard coasters mentioned in the tutorial.
      I covered the cereal box pieces with pretty polka dot papers from Stampin’ Up and then used the gorgeous Summer Daisies from SFL to decorate and embellish the other pieces. The beautiful ribbon is from Papertrey Ink… seriously a mash up of products from my stash! The daisy is one of my digital stamps available at Polka Dot Orchard… called Whoops a Daisy. I printed it out, colored it with a few copic markers {C00, C1, C2, Y11, Y13, Y35, YG11} and then fussy cut it. I couldn’t find quite the right sentiment, so I just printed this one off from my computer on card stock and fussy cut it.
      The side view… I only had a couple post it note pads in coordinating colors.
      This holder could hold a lot of post it notes!
      The inside… isn’t it cute?! I’ve had that mini pen from the Dollar Spot at Target for years… it works perfectly with this holder!
      To clean up the edges of my patterned papers I used a sanding block that I’ve had in my stash forever. I believe it’s from Stampin’ Up as well.

    • Revisiting the September 2018 FOTM Kit

      Posted at 7:00 am by bourboncreekcrafts
      Aug 15th

      Hello! It’s Beth from Bourbon Creek Crafts here today and I am revisiting the September 2018 Flavor of the Month card kit. I’m focusing on Fall projects this month, so I decided to pull this cute little kit out and have some fun. You can see the full project share video HERE.

      I combined collections 2 and 3 to make a cute little Fall themed mini scrapbook album.

      I used some 5 1/2 inch square Kraft envelopes to create my album base. I used the patterned papers, cardstocks, stamps and ephemera from the collections to decorate up the album.

      From the Let’s Talk About Bees collection, I made 5 cards, 3 of which used the super cute Bumblebee Marci stamp set. I decorated up a mini composition notebook using patterned paper and a piece of ephemera. I also made a post it note pad holder, using the cute beehive paper and ephemera. And, lastly, I was able to make a little tag using up the scraps from this collection.

      I loved this Amber Moon collection from Prima! It’s so pretty! I made 7 cards and a couple of lunch box cards to use up the scraps.

      I had one piece of scarecrow ephemera left and since it had sunflowers on it (sunflowers are my favorite), I made a little decor piece using a small wooden block I had on hand. I managed to pool scraps from all the collections together to get one more full size card and one more lunch box note.

    • Sticky Note Holders featuring Winter Fairy Collection|Scrapping for Less

      Posted at 9:00 am by Stacy Tiedemann
      Jan 12th

      Hi everyone!  I’m Beth from Bourbon Creek Crafts and I’m super excited to be a guest designer this month for SFL!  Today I’m sharing a different way to use the Winter Fairies stamp set and Winter in Pink paper pack. I needed some thank you gifts for a birthday party my daughter is having and this bundle was perfect!

       

      I made a decorated post it note pad holder using one of the fairies and sentiments from the Winter Fairies stamp set. I also have a process video on my YouTube channel, Bourbon Creek Crafts.  I colored the fairy with a variety of Prismacolor colored pencils and then accented her hat with Nuvo Glitter Drops in White Diamond and glittered up her wings (and the star on the wand) with clear Wink of Stella.  Because every good fairy should have some sparkle!

      To make the post it note holder, I used a 3 1/4 x 7 inch piece of heavy duty white cardstock.  I scored the cardstock piece at 3 1/4 inches from both ends.  Then I used 2 different papers from the Winter in Pink 6×6 paper pack to decorate the cardstock.  I cut the patterned paper to 3 1/8 inches square, so there was just a small border of the white cardstock base showing and adhered it to the post it note holder base.

      I stamped the “a warm fairy hello” onto white cardstock and cut it down to ¾ inch by 1 3/8 inches.  I also cut one end of that piece into a fish-tail banner.  I fussy cut the fairy and adhered the fairy and the sentiment to the front of the post it note holder. Then I finished it off with some sequins from past SFL Flavor of the Month kits.
